Title: The Innovative Contributions of LeRoy Langford
Introduction
LeRoy Langford is a notable inventor based in LaPorte, Indiana, recognized for his innovative contributions to lawn care technology. With a total of three patents to his name, Langford has developed practical solutions that enhance the efficiency of lawn mowers and grass catchers.
Latest Patents
One of Langford's latest patents is a grass catcher for lawn mowers. This invention features an inlet for admitting air and grass clippings, an outlet port for exhausting air, and at least two cylindrical, perforate air filters. These filters effectively separate grass clippings from the air, allowing air to pass through while retaining the clippings. Additionally, the grass catcher includes a waveform energy transmitter and receiver that trigger an alarm when the level of grass clippings exceeds a predetermined threshold. Another significant patent is a grass level checker for a grass catcher, which includes a hood that directs clippings into bag assemblies. This invention ensures that the accumulated grass is monitored, preventing leaks and maintaining the integrity of the catcher.
